WebMay 12, 2024 · Green threads emulate multi-threaded environments without relying on any native OS capabilities, and they are managed in user space instead of kernel space, enabling them to work in environments that do not have native thread support. WebApr 13, 2024 · 这样当我们调用 thread.join() 等待线程结束的时候,也就得到了线程的返回值。 方法三:使用标准库 concurrent.futures 我觉得前两种方式实在太低级了,Python 的标准库 concurrent.futures 提供更高级的线程操作,可以直接获取线程的返回值,相当优雅,代码 …
How to pass arguments to a python greenlet as additional …
WebApr 12, 2024 · Thread类是threading标准库中最重要的一个类。 你可以通过实例化Thread类,创建Thread对象,来创建线程。 你也可以通过继承Thread类创建派生类,并重写 __init__ 和run方法,实现自定义线程对象类。 创建线程 1.实例化Thread类 通过实例化Thread类,来创建线程,通过target传入函数,即线程需要做的任务。 Thread类的构造函数: def … WebApr 4, 2016 · I used a monkey patch to allow a background thread (this works). But when I start up another one to handle a specific event, the program crashes. These are the core files currently: import eventlet eventlet.monkey_patch () from flask import Flask from flask_socketio import SocketIO app = Flask (__name__) sio = SocketIO (app, … raymond central high school raymond ne
Why python gevent.joinall execute all greenlets - Stack Overflow
http://www.gevent.org/api/gevent.html WebApr 25, 2016 · 1 Answer. You definitely don't want greenlet for this purpose, because it's a low level library on top of which you can create light thread libraries (like Eventlet and … WebMay 12, 2024 · Green threads emulate multi-threaded environments without relying on any native OS capabilities, and they are managed in user space instead of kernel space, … raymond central twitter